  • Something I eventually came to realize about exits and spins. It really isnt an art. It is merely a matter of assuming a good tight L bend at the hips with legs rigid and together, hands on the reserve with elbows held tight to body, chin down on the chest. If you walk out the door with left leg first on a left door exit, you nail this right everytime and there are no spins. Your body will rotate 90 degrees, back to the slipstream. Hold the position in the count. Works everytime for me.
